Brand Development Coordinator information

What is a brand development coordinator?

A Brand Development Coordinator is a professional responsible for supporting a company's efforts to build, maintain, and grow its brand identity. They collaborate with marketing, design, and sales teams to implement brand strategies, coordinate promotional campaigns, and ensure brand consistency across all channels. Their work often involves market research, content creation, and assisting in the planning and execution of branding projects. This role is essential for organizations aiming to strengthen their market position and connect with their target audience effectively.

How does a brand development coordinator typically collaborate with marketing and product teams?

A Brand Development Coordinator works closely with both marketing and product teams to ensure brand consistency across all touchpoints. They often facilitate meetings to align messaging, share market research, and coordinate campaign launches. This role requires strong communication skills, as coordinators must bridge creative ideas from marketing with product features and benefits, ensuring that all departments are working toward unified brand objectives. Regular collaboration helps the coordinator gather feedback, address challenges, and drive brand initiatives forward effectively.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a brand development coordinator,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Brand Development Coordinator, you need strong skills in marketing strategy, project management, and brand analysis, often supported by a degree in marketing, communications, or a related field. Familiarity with digital marketing platforms, social media management tools, and analytics software like Google Analytics or Adobe Creative Suite is typically required. Creativity, attention to detail, and collaborative communication are essential soft skills to excel in this role. These abilities ensure effective brand positioning, cohesive messaging, and successful execution of brand initiatives in a competitive market.

What is the difference between Brand Development Coordinator vs Marketing Coordinator?

AspectBrand Development CoordinatorMarketing Coordinator
Primary FocusBrand strategy, identity, and positioningMarketing campaigns, promotions, and advertising
Skills & CertificationsBrand management, communication, project managementMarketing tools, analytics, content creation
Work EnvironmentBrand teams, creative agencies, corporate brandingMarketing departments, advertising agencies
Industry UsageCommon in consumer goods, retail, and branding firmsWidespread across various industries including tech, retail, and services

The main difference is that a Brand Development Coordinator focuses on building and maintaining a company's brand identity, while a Marketing Coordinator handles marketing campaigns and promotional activities. Both roles require strong communication and project management skills, but their core responsibilities and focus areas differ.

Job description

The Brand Communications Program Manager is a key role that shapes Desert Financial’s brand reputation and member experience through strategic, high-impact communications. This role operates with a high degree of autonomy to plan, develop, and execute engaging, high-quality external communications for Desert Financial and its subsidiaries, while also strengthening the technical execution of public relations efforts (process, tools, measurement, and readiness). Working cross-functionally and in partnership with senior leadership, this position provides counsel and delivers communication solutions that support organizational priorities.

What you will do here:

Public Relations: Leads day-to-day PR technical execution and operations, including monitoring daily media coverage; maintaining and governing press materials (newsroom/press kit assets, boilerplate, FAQs); coordinating media responses; and supporting media engagements. Partners with the Brand Communications team and external PR agency to develop press releases, media advisories, and briefing documents aligned to the Credit Union’s brand and voice, while ensuring strong process discipline, stakeholder coordination, and timely approvals. Establishes and tracks PR performance metrics, maintains media lists and tools, and supports crisis communications readiness through documentation, playbooks, and escalation protocols.

Executive Communications: Partners with senior leaders to strengthen executive communications strategy and day-to-day execution, including developing high-quality engagement materials and supporting leadership social channels with message discipline and brand alignment. Manages end-to-end coordination for speaking engagements and public appearances (intake, scheduling, briefing, logistics, approvals, and follow-up), ensuring leaders are equipped with concise, audience-specific talking points, backgrounders, FAQs, and key-message frameworks. Maintains repeatable processes and templates to support consistency, speed, and quality across executive communications.

Manages the awards and sponsorship programs by researching opportunities, coordinating submission materials, managing event participation, and tracking deadlines.

Supports Brand Communications team with executive, emergency, and strategy campaign communications as needed

Performs other job-related duties as assigned.

What you will need:

High School Diploma or GED required.

Bachelor's degree in Communications, Journalism, English, Public Relations, or business-related field preferred.

A combination of equivalent experience and education required.

2+ year of PR, communications, copywriting, editing, and/or social media experience required.

Demonstrated competence in Microsoft Word, Excel, PowerPoint, PhotoShop and Canva required.

Skills in organization, attention to detail, critical thinking, and business acumen required.

Excellent written and oral communication skills required.

A high level of time management, and problem-solving skills. Demonstrated success in managing multiple priorities, meeting deadlines, and adapting to changing priorities in a fast-paced environment required.

Well-developed interpersonal skills leading to courteously and effectively working with a diverse group of employees, leaders, visitors, and vendors. Team player; someone who can initiate tasks alone while also handling spontaneous tasks required.

Demonstrated ability to produce high quality work with tight deadlines required.

Ability to collaborate and work in a cross-functional environment. Ability to develop and maintain key business relationships required.
